Manushi Chhillar opens up about Pageants: “you need to be yourself”

The former Miss World from India Manushi Chillar in a recent interview with Pinkvilla talked about the importance of being “yourself” in a pageant.

The former Miss World 2017, Manushi Chillar won the pageant at the age of 19. She comes from a family of doctors and today at 24, the diva has many films in the pipeline. In a recent interview with Pinkvilla, she revealed the need of being “yourself” in a pageant.

In the interview, when asked, what would Manushi say if she had to advise those who were in her position when she was a 19-year-old girl, she told Pinkvilla, “Enjoy the process. Don’t make winning the primary goal. And people will always tell you what some person did to win, that doesn’t mean you have to follow the same formula. As cliche as it sounds, you need to be yourself. You might be doing this for the first time but the people across the table have been doing it for the last 20 years and can see right through you.”

Further emphasizing on the need of being themself, Manushi stated, one thing that every diva who has won the crown has in common, from Sushmita Sen to Priyanka and Aishwarya Rai Bachchan, is being unapologetically themselves.

Manushi busted the misconception of the women in a pageant are dimwitted and told Pinkvilla, “Today, this is about giving young girls from normal backgrounds an opportunity. I’ve got the opportunity today myself. I’m doing movies but I could be doing anything else. Another misconception around pageants is that we’re dumb. Every woman who’s taken home the crown has been very intelligent and witty.”

Meanhwile, on the work front, Mnaushi will be making her Bollywood debut with Akshay Kumar in ‘Prithviraj’.
